Multiple banks say they have identified a pattern of credit and debit card fraud suggesting that several Staples Inc. office supply locations in the Northeastern United States are currently dealing ...
Staples on Friday said cyber criminals may have compromised 1.2 million customer cards. On Friday, Staples gave an update to a data breach announced in October, saying criminals deployed malware to ...